What Is a Service Example?

A service is an intangible offering that involves an action or performance provided by a business or individual to fulfill a customer's need. Services are typically consumed at the point of delivery and cannot be owned or stored.


Example of a Service:

  • Hair Salon Services: A hairdresser provides haircutting, styling, coloring, and other hair care services to clients. The service is consumed during the visit, and the customer benefits from the expertise of the hair professional.


What Is an Example of a Product-Related Service?

A product-related service is an additional service offered alongside a product to enhance its value, improve customer satisfaction, or ensure proper use of the product. These services often include installation, maintenance, repair, and customer support.


Example of a Product-Related Service:

  • Installation Service for Home Appliances: When a customer purchases a washing machine, the retailer offers an installation service to ensure the appliance is set up correctly in the customer’s home.


What Is an Example of a Product?

A product is a tangible item that is manufactured or created to meet the needs or desires of consumers. Products can be physical goods or digital items and are generally owned by the purchaser after the transaction.


Example of a Product:

  • Laptop: A portable computer that can be used for various purposes, such as work, study, gaming, or browsing the internet. It is a physical item that customers buy, own, and use over time.


What Is an Example of a Product Service System?

A Product Service System (PSS) is a business model that combines both products and services to deliver a comprehensive solution to the customer. This approach focuses on selling the utility of the product rather than the product itself, often through leasing, renting, or subscription models.


Example of a Product Service System:

  • Car-Sharing Services (e.g., Zipcar): Customers pay a membership fee to access a fleet of cars on-demand rather than owning a vehicle. This model combines the physical product (cars) with the service (access, maintenance, insurance).


10 Examples of Products and Services

Examples of Products:

  1. Smartphone: A mobile device for communication, browsing, and applications.

  2. Books: Printed or digital publications for reading, such as novels or textbooks.

  3. Fitness Equipment: Treadmills, dumbbells, yoga mats, or other items used for exercise.

  4. Furniture: Chairs, tables, sofas, and other items used to furnish homes or offices.

  5. Cosmetics: Makeup, skincare products, fragrances.


Examples of Services:

  1. Digital Marketing: Services like SEO, social media management, content creation.

  2. Consulting: Professional advice and strategy planning provided by experts.

  3. Healthcare: Medical consultations, surgeries, and treatments.

  4. Education: Online courses, tutoring, and training programs.

  5. Financial Planning: Investment advice, tax planning, and retirement planning.
